Couple of records that are under threat in these conditions:
Lowest ever score in the AFL era 1.7 13 Fremantle v Adelaide 2008
WCE lowest ever score 1.12 18 vs Essendon 1989
Lowest ever number of scoring shots by a team in the AFL era 3.2 20 Gold Coast Suns v Port Adelaide 2017
